Curriculum Mapping

The purpose of curriculum mapping is to improve instruction, and to establish a level of consistency on what is being taught at each grade level. The concept of curriculum mapping engages the teachers in the development of the curriculum and allows them the opportunity to collaborate on how the material will be implemented and assessed.Working together as a district(K-12) allows the curriculum to flow,and develop into an efficient and effective educational program.
My previous district was one of four schools sending to a regional 7-12 secondary program. Department (subject) representatives from each of the four schools would meet a few times a year to discuss the curriculum. Representatives from the middle school would meet with us to share their concerns about what the students needed to become more prepared for grade 7. The first year that this program was developed , took time and effort but was very successful. The students from all four schools were better prepared and it allowed each district a better foundation for mapping the curriculum K-6 and establishing accountability to each teacher so that material was covered throughout the year. This also allowed for more opportunities to communicate with fellow teachers to develop creative instructional methods and ideas.
There are times when the curriculum needs to be modified to be in line with the "standards" and meet the needs of the students.It is advantageous to modify the curriculum periodically, rather than having a major overhaul. The adjustment is easier on everyone this way, but it requires more communication to become effective.

Understanding by Design

Stage 1 - Desired Results
Mathematics grade-7

Established Goals:
CCCS 4.2 -E (Measuring Geometric Objects)
* Develop and apply strategies for finding perimeter and area

Understandings:
Students will understand that...
* the concept of area and perimeter is useful in many professions
* many home projects utilize area and perimeter concepts

Essential Questions:
* Explain the concept of area.
* Explain the concept of perimeter.
* What are some professions that utilize area and perimeter in their jobs?
* How can homeowners utilize area and perimeter concepts?

Students will know...
* how to calculate area of geometric shapes by using proven formulas.
* how to calculate perimeter of geometric shapes.

Students will be able to ...
* identify the difference between area and perimeter.
* determine the area and perimeter of geometric shapes.
* solve real life problems using area and perimeter concepts.

Stage 2 - Assessment Evidence

Performance Task :
* Students will be given a real- world situation that requires them to refurbish a room. They will have to measure the room and make decisions on purchasing materials and the amounts needed to complete the job.
* The students will display their results and explain how they came to their conclusions. ( results should be efficient)

Other Evidence:
* Have students assess their own results and determine if their measurements, calculations, and decisions were accurate.
* Have students identify situations at home and in their own lives were they can utilize these concepts of area and perimeter.( assign for homework)
* Give quizzes and tests that test their knowledge and understanding. ( spiraling this mathematical concept throughout the school year will help in the mastery of the concept of area and perimeter)

Stage 3 -Learning Plan

Learning Activities:
* Identify with the students, parts of the classroom that represent area and those that represent perimeter.
* Have the students measure their own rooms and plan to refurbish it with paint, carpeting, and molding. Supply the students with a materials list that includes paint prices and coverage per gallon, carpet costs with padding( carpeting is generally sold by the square yard),and molding costs per linear foot. Allow the students to determine how much of each material they would need and then calculate the total cost of the project.(results should be as efficient as possible)
* Students working in small heterogeneous groups will help all of the students in the understanding of the skills and concepts.

No Child Left Behind

Congressman William Pascrell
New Jersey District 8
Dear Mr. Pascrell,
I am a resident of your district in New Jersey. I am also a student, parent, and teacher in the town of Nutley. I share concerns with many parents and educators about The No Child Left Behind Act that is being considered for revision and renual. As an educator and a parent , I feel that the law increased the number of "highly qualified" teachers in our schools and perhaps improved the level of instruction to our students. Unfortunately, the current annual assessments appear to be interfering with highly qualified instruction. By monitoring student progress through standardized tests, teachers have been pressured to focus too much attention on test scores and test preparation. Valuable instruction time and real world experiences in the classroom may be compromised because of "test phobia" .
NCLB is an unfair generalization of how proficient students are in math, language arts, and science.The tests are just a "snap shot" of what the individual has learned and accomplished in a year. Some students are good test takers and some just don't do well on tests such as these.These test scores are not true indicators of there proficiency level. Special education students and English language learners(ELL) have to take the same test even though they have special needs. All students do not develop at the same rate, therefore it is ridiculous to think that they should all be proficient at the same time.
Please consider scrapping the NCLB Act and look toward developing a program that puts its faith in the highly qualified teachers and the curriculum that they develop to meet the needs of the students. The program needs to be adequately funded and supported by the Federal Government to be effective. The teachers are the best judges to monitor student progress with assessment strategies that address the differentiated needs of the individual learner.
